Batgirl. Volume 5, Art of the crime [graphic novel] / writer, Mairghread Scott ; pencillers, Paul Pelletier, Elena Casagrande ; inkers, Norm Rapmund, Elena Casagrande ; colorist, Jordie Bellaire ; letterer, Deron Bennett ; collection cover artist, Julian Totino Tedesco.

Scott, Mairghread, (author.). Pelletier, Paul, 1970- (illustrator.). Casagrande, Elena, (illustrator.). Rapmund, Norm, (illustrator.). Bellaire, Jordie, (colourist.). Bennett, Deron, (letterer.). Tedesco, Julian Totino, (artist.).

Summary:

"Barbara Gordon, a.k.a. Batgirl, is heading home to Gotham City, ready to confront her personal life. But the villainous art thief, Grotesque, has other plans for her. During a high-speed chase with the murderous Grotesque, the villain K.O.s Batgirl with a souped-up stun gun that temporarily fries the device implanted in her spine. (That thing that helps her, you know, walk and be Batgirl?) Babs finds herself in for a whole new world of hurt now that old wounds have been opened up--and so does Grotesque."-- Provided by publisher.
